Rat Race Productions in Phoenix

Write your review of Rat Race Productions
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
36 ft
L-K Auto Repair
2524 E Harrison St
Phoenix, AZ 85034
673 ft
Auto Fix
2528 E Madison St
Phoenix, AZ 85034
0.2 mi
Automotive Fleet Service Center
2525 E Jefferson St
Phoenix, AZ 85034
0.2 mi
AFS Inc DBA Automotive Fleet Service Center
2525 E Jefferson St
Phoenix, AZ 85034
0.3 mi
Amigos Auto Center
2421 E Adams St
Phoenix, AZ 85034
0.4 mi
Dave's Final Touch
2302 E Washington St
Phoenix, AZ 85034